changes of manu bar add report and dashboard
This commit was merged in pull request #6.
This commit is contained in:
@@ -40,10 +40,10 @@
|
||||
</a>
|
||||
</li>
|
||||
|
||||
<!-- Subcontractor -->
|
||||
<!-- Subcontractor Model -->
|
||||
<li class="nav-item dropdown">
|
||||
<a class="nav-link dropdown-toggle" data-bs-toggle="dropdown" href="#">
|
||||
<i class="bi bi-people-fill me-1"></i> Subcontractor
|
||||
<i class="bi bi-people-fill me-1"></i> Subcontractor Model
|
||||
</a>
|
||||
<ul class="dropdown-menu dropdown-menu-dark">
|
||||
<li>
|
||||
@@ -59,10 +59,10 @@
|
||||
</ul>
|
||||
</li>
|
||||
|
||||
<!-- File System -->
|
||||
<!-- Subcontractor File System -->
|
||||
<li class="nav-item dropdown">
|
||||
<a class="nav-link dropdown-toggle" data-bs-toggle="dropdown" href="#">
|
||||
<i class="bi bi-folder-fill me-1"></i> File System
|
||||
<i class="bi bi-folder-fill me-1"></i>Subcontractor File System
|
||||
</a>
|
||||
<ul class="dropdown-menu dropdown-menu-dark">
|
||||
<li>
|
||||
@@ -81,7 +81,7 @@
|
||||
<!-- Client System -->
|
||||
<li class="nav-item dropdown">
|
||||
<a class="nav-link dropdown-toggle" data-bs-toggle="dropdown" href="#">
|
||||
<i class="bi bi-building me-1"></i> Client System
|
||||
<i class="bi bi-building me-1"></i> Client File System
|
||||
</a>
|
||||
<ul class="dropdown-menu dropdown-menu-dark">
|
||||
<li>
|
||||
@@ -90,11 +90,6 @@
|
||||
</a>
|
||||
</li>
|
||||
|
||||
<li>
|
||||
<a class="dropdown-item" href="/report/comparison_report">
|
||||
<i class="bi bi-arrow-left-right me-2"></i> client vs sub-cont. Comparison Report
|
||||
</a>
|
||||
</li>
|
||||
<li>
|
||||
<a class="dropdown-item" href="/file/client_vs_subcont">
|
||||
<i class="bi bi-arrow-left-right me-2"></i> Comparison Report
|
||||
@@ -103,6 +98,27 @@
|
||||
</ul>
|
||||
</li>
|
||||
|
||||
<!-- Reports -->
|
||||
<li class="nav-item dropdown">
|
||||
<a class="nav-link dropdown-toggle" data-bs-toggle="dropdown" href="#">
|
||||
<i class="bi bi-building me-1"></i> Reports
|
||||
</a>
|
||||
<ul class="dropdown-menu dropdown-menu-dark">
|
||||
|
||||
<li>
|
||||
<a class="dropdown-item" href="/report/comparison_report">
|
||||
<i class="bi bi-arrow-left-right me-2"></i> client vs sub-cont. Comparison Report
|
||||
</a>
|
||||
</li>
|
||||
<!-- <li>
|
||||
<a class="dropdown-item" href="/file/client_vs_subcont">
|
||||
<i class="bi bi-arrow-left-right me-2"></i> Comparison Report
|
||||
</a>
|
||||
</li> -->
|
||||
</ul>
|
||||
</li>
|
||||
|
||||
|
||||
<!-- Formats -->
|
||||
<li class="nav-item">
|
||||
<a class="nav-link" href="/file_format">
|
||||
|
||||
@@ -3,8 +3,74 @@
|
||||
{% block content %}
|
||||
<h2 class="mb-4">Dashboard</h2>
|
||||
|
||||
<div class="card p-4 shadow-sm">
|
||||
<h5>Welcome to Comparison Project</h5>
|
||||
<p>This is dashboard panel.</p>
|
||||
<!-- Summary Cards -->
|
||||
<div class="row mb-4">
|
||||
<div class="col-md-4">
|
||||
<div class="card text-white bg-primary shadow">
|
||||
<div class="card-body">
|
||||
<h5>Total Work</h5>
|
||||
<h3>410</h3>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<div class="col-md-4">
|
||||
<div class="card text-white bg-success shadow">
|
||||
<div class="card-body">
|
||||
<h5>Completed</h5>
|
||||
<h3>265</h3>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<div class="col-md-4">
|
||||
<div class="card text-white bg-warning shadow">
|
||||
<div class="card-body">
|
||||
<h5>Pending</h5>
|
||||
<h3>145</h3>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<!-- Charts -->
|
||||
<div class="row g-4">
|
||||
|
||||
<!-- Bar Chart -->
|
||||
<div class="col-md-6">
|
||||
<div class="card shadow-sm">
|
||||
<div class="card-header bg-dark text-white">
|
||||
Work Category Bar Chart
|
||||
</div>
|
||||
<div class="card-body text-center">
|
||||
<img src="data:image/png;base64,{{ bar_chart }}" class="img-fluid">
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<!-- Pie Chart -->
|
||||
<div class="col-md-6">
|
||||
<div class="card shadow-sm">
|
||||
<div class="card-header bg-dark text-white">
|
||||
Project Status Pie Chart
|
||||
</div>
|
||||
<div class="card-body text-center">
|
||||
<img src="data:image/png;base64,{{ pie_chart }}" class="img-fluid">
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
<!-- Histogram -->
|
||||
<div class="col-md-12">
|
||||
<div class="card shadow-sm">
|
||||
<div class="card-header bg-dark text-white">
|
||||
Daily Work Histogram
|
||||
</div>
|
||||
<div class="card-body text-center">
|
||||
<img src="data:image/png;base64,{{ histogram }}" class="img-fluid">
|
||||
</div>
|
||||
</div>
|
||||
</div>
|
||||
|
||||
</div>
|
||||
{% endblock %}
|
||||
@@ -31,7 +31,7 @@
|
||||
Laxmi Civil Engineering Services Pvt Ltd
|
||||
</h4>
|
||||
<p class="text-muted mb-0">
|
||||
Data Comparison System
|
||||
Data Comparison Software Solapur(UGD)
|
||||
</p>
|
||||
</div>
|
||||
|
||||
|
||||
@@ -5,13 +5,13 @@
|
||||
|
||||
<!-- Header -->
|
||||
<div class="row mb-3 align-items-center">
|
||||
<div class="col-12 col-md-6">
|
||||
<div class="col-12 col-md-6 ">
|
||||
<h4 class="mb-2 mb-md-0 text-center text-md-start">
|
||||
Subcontractor List
|
||||
</h4>
|
||||
</div>
|
||||
|
||||
<div class="col-12 col-md-6 text-center text-md-end">
|
||||
<div class="col-12 col-md-3 text-center text-md-end">
|
||||
<a href="/subcontractor/add" class="btn btn-success w-100 w-md-auto">
|
||||
➕ Add Subcontractor
|
||||
</a>
|
||||
@@ -65,8 +65,8 @@
|
||||
</a>
|
||||
</div>
|
||||
</td>
|
||||
/tr>
|
||||
{% endfor %}
|
||||
</tr>
|
||||
{% endfor %}
|
||||
</tbody>
|
||||
|
||||
<!-- TOTAL ROW -->
|
||||
|
||||
Reference in New Issue
Block a user